1/10 R/C TOYOTA CELICA GT-FOUR RC (ST185) (TT-02) Length: 450 mm. Image shows painted and assembled kit. The Toyota Celica GT-Four RC was developed as a homologation car to take part in global rally races, and in 1991, 5,000 units were sold around the world. With its curved, powerful body, this car employed a 2-liter turbo engine with metal turbines and water-based intercooler system, which was capable of 235ps. The 4WD system utilized a center viscous coupling and a Torsen differential at the rear for superior controllability and traction. In 1993 global rally races, the Celica GT-Four (ST185) brought both Manufacturer’s and Driver’s Championships to Toyota for the first time. This assembly kit recreates the RC (Rally Competition) version of the car, with a lightweight and durable polycarbonate body based upon the shaft-driven 4WD TT-02 chassis.
